What is eBay Order Management Automation?

eBay order management automation uses software to handle order processing tasks automatically—from order import and inventory updates to shipping label generation and buyer notifications. Instead of manually processing each order in eBay Seller Hub, automation tools sync orders in real-time, update inventory across channels, generate shipping labels, and send tracking updates without human intervention.

The core components of eBay order management automation include:

  • Order Import & Consolidation: Automatically pull orders from eBay (and other channels) into a unified dashboard every 5-15 minutes
  • Inventory Synchronization: Update available quantity across all sales channels when items sell, preventing overselling
  • Automated Workflow Routing: Apply conditional logic to route orders based on criteria (product type, destination, value, stock location)
  • Shipping Label Automation: Generate carrier labels automatically based on package dimensions, weight, and destination
  • Tracking Upload: Push tracking numbers back to eBay automatically to meet performance standards
  • Customer Communication: Send order confirmation, shipping notifications, and delivery updates automatically
  • Exception Management: Flag problematic orders (payment issues, unserviceable addresses, out-of-stock items) for manual review

Consequently, automation handles 85-95% of standard orders without human touch, freeing sellers to focus on exceptions, customer service, and business growth. The best systems adapt to eBay’s specific requirements—including Managed Payments integration, eBay Standard Envelope tracking, and Top Rated Seller performance metrics.

Why Manual eBay Order Processing Fails at Scale

The Time Drain of Manual Processing

Manual eBay order processing consumes 1.5-2 minutes per order when you account for every step: opening the order in Seller Hub, verifying buyer information, checking inventory, creating the shipping label in a separate carrier system, printing the label, marking the order shipped, uploading tracking to eBay, and sending a buyer message. For a seller processing 100 daily orders, that’s 150-200 minutes—2.5 to 3.5 hours of pure processing time.

However, the real cost extends beyond direct processing time. Context switching between eBay Seller Hub, your shipping software, inventory spreadsheets, and email creates cognitive overhead. Studies show task switching reduces productivity by 40% and increases error rates. When you’re interrupted mid-process—by a customer message, phone call, or warehouse question—you lose an additional 10-15 minutes regaining focus.

For high-volume sellers processing 500+ daily orders, manual workflows become mathematically impossible. That’s 12.5 hours of processing time assuming zero interruptions—requiring multiple staff members working full shifts just to keep up. As order volume grows, you face a critical decision: hire more processing staff (increasing overhead) or automate workflows to maintain profitability per order.

Multi-Channel Inventory Chaos

Sellers listing the same inventory on eBay, Amazon, Walmart, and their own Shopify store face a nightmare scenario with manual inventory management. You sell the last unit of a product on Amazon at 2 PM. By 2:30 PM, the same item sells on eBay because you haven’t updated the quantity yet. Now you face an impossible choice: cancel the Amazon order (defect on your account), cancel the eBay order (defect and possible negative feedback), or scramble to source another unit at a loss.

Manual inventory updates across platforms take 10-15 minutes per product when you log into each platform separately. For a catalog of 500 SKUs receiving daily sales, that’s 80+ hours weekly just to keep inventory synchronized—an impossible workload. Consequently, most sellers update inventory once daily or when they remember, creating 12-24 hour windows where overselling occurs.

The financial impact compounds quickly. Each overselling incident costs $15-40 in rush shipping to fulfill from alternative suppliers, customer service time to manage complaints, and potential negative feedback damaging future conversion rates. A seller with 200 monthly orders experiencing 5% overselling rate loses $150-400 monthly—$1,800-$4,800 annually—purely from preventable inventory sync failures.

eBay Performance Metric Pressure

eBay’s seller performance standards are stricter than ever, particularly for Top Rated Seller status which provides 10% Final Value Fee discounts and enhanced search visibility. Late shipment rate must stay below 3%, tracking upload rate above 95%, and order defect rate under 0.5%. Manual processing makes these targets difficult to maintain consistently.

The tracking upload requirement creates particular challenges. You must upload valid tracking numbers that scan within the handling time period. When processing orders manually, it’s easy to forget tracking upload for 2-3 orders during busy periods. Just 5 missed tracking uploads out of 100 orders drops your rate to 95%—the minimum threshold. One bad week during holiday season can cost your Top Rated status for months.

Additionally, eBay’s case escalation policies punish slow response times. When a buyer opens an Item Not Received case, you have 3 business days to respond with valid tracking showing delivery. Manually searching through orders, finding the corresponding tracking number, and responding within the deadline becomes overwhelming when managing multiple cases simultaneously while processing new orders.

Automated Workflow Rules and Order Routing

Not all orders should process identically. A $15 domestic shipment requires different handling than a $500 international order. Automation systems use conditional workflow rules to route orders appropriately based on customizable criteria, ensuring each order receives the right processing without manual decision-making.

Effective workflow automation starts with exception identification. The system automatically flags orders requiring special attention:

  • Payment holds: eBay Managed Payments occasionally holds funds for new sellers or high-risk transactions—these orders need verification before shipment
  • Address validation failures: Undeliverable addresses, missing apartment numbers, or PO Box restrictions for carrier services
  • Inventory discrepancies: Orders for items showing zero inventory in the warehouse management system despite appearing available on eBay
  • International restrictions: Products with export restrictions, batteries requiring special shipping, or destinations with customs complications
  • High-value orders: Purchases above a threshold (e.g., $500) requiring additional fraud screening or signature confirmation
  • Customer service flags: Buyers with previous return history or negative feedback requiring extra quality checks

Shipping Label Generation and Tracking Upload

Manual shipping label generation requires accessing carrier websites, entering package details, printing labels, and then returning to eBay to upload tracking numbers. Automation compresses this multi-step process into a single click or fully automatic generation based on order import.

Modern systems integrate directly with carrier APIs (USPS, UPS, FedEx, DHL) to generate shipping labels automatically. When an order meets processing criteria—payment confirmed, inventory available, address validated—the system calculates package dimensions and weight from product data, selects the optimal carrier and service level based on destination and handling time requirements, generates the shipping label via carrier API, and uploads the tracking number back to eBay Seller Hub automatically.

The tracking upload step is crucial for eBay performance metrics. eBay requires sellers to upload valid tracking numbers that scan within the handling time period. Automated upload ensures 99%+ compliance with this requirement, protecting your Top Rated Seller status. The system pushes tracking numbers to eBay within minutes of label generation—far more reliable than manual copy-paste workflows where tracking upload can be forgotten during busy periods.

Additionally, automation enables batch label printing optimization. Instead of printing one label at a time as orders arrive, the system queues labels and prints in batches of 50-100, reducing printer switching and paper handling. For high-volume sellers, this optimization saves 20-30 minutes daily in pure printing logistics.

Handling Platform-Specific Requirements

While unified dashboards simplify multi-channel management, successful sellers must still accommodate platform-specific requirements. eBay’s Managed Payments processes differently than Amazon’s payment system. Walmart’s delivery standards are stricter than eBay’s handling time requirements. These differences require intelligent automation that adapts to each platform’s rules.

eBay-specific considerations include:

  • Managed Payments integration: Ensures payment confirmation before fulfillment, handles payouts correctly, and manages payment holds for new sellers
  • eBay Standard Envelope: Supports this low-cost shipping option for small items under 3oz with specific tracking requirements
  • Top Rated Seller metrics: Automatically uploads tracking within handling time, maintains defect rates, and processes returns according to eBay’s standards
  • eBay Guaranteed Delivery: Calculates delivery dates accurately and ensures orders ship within required timeframes to meet guarantees
  • Promoted Listings integration: Tracks which orders originated from promoted listings for ROI analysis

Amazon-specific handling involves different complexity:

  • FBA vs FBM routing: Automatically routes Amazon FBA orders directly to Amazon’s warehouse network while processing Merchant Fulfilled orders through your fulfillment system
  • Buy Shipping credits: Purchases shipping labels through Amazon’s discounted carrier program for FBM orders when cost-effective
  • Prime shipping requirements: Ensures Seller Fulfilled Prime orders meet Amazon’s strict delivery standards
  • Amazon reimbursements: Tracks FBA inventory discrepancies and lost/damaged items for reimbursement claims

Walmart introduces its own requirements:

  • Walmart Fulfillment Services (WFS): Integrates with Walmart’s fulfillment network similar to Amazon FBA
  • Two-day delivery standards: Ensures orders ship within required timeframes to maintain Walmart performance metrics
  • Item specification requirements: Validates that all required product attributes are completed before publishing
  • Walmart Pro Seller badges: Maintains the metrics required for enhanced seller status

Quality automation systems handle these platform differences transparently. When processing an eBay order, the system automatically validates Managed Payments status, selects shipping services that provide eBay-compatible tracking, and uploads tracking in the format eBay expects. When processing a Walmart order, it applies Walmart’s stricter delivery timeframes and ensures all required data fields are populated. You don’t need to remember which platform has which requirements—the automation handles compliance automatically.

Implementing Order Automation: Step-by-Step Strategy

Phase 1: Process Audit and Workflow Mapping

Successful automation starts with understanding your current processes. Before implementing any software, spend 2-3 days documenting exactly how you handle orders today. Track the time spent on each task, identify bottlenecks, and note which steps cause the most errors or frustration.

Create a detailed workflow map covering:

  1. Order receipt: How do you know when new orders arrive? How often do you check?
  2. Order review: What verification steps do you perform? (Payment confirmation, address validation, inventory check)
  3. Inventory allocation: How do you reserve inventory for orders? How do you prevent double-allocation?
  4. Picking and packing: What’s your warehouse workflow? How do you ensure accuracy?
  5. Shipping label creation: Which carriers do you use? How do you determine shipping method?
  6. Tracking upload: When and how do you upload tracking to marketplaces?
  7. Customer communication: What messages do you send? When?
  8. Exception handling: What do you do when issues arise? (Wrong address, out of stock, payment problems)

Time each step for 20-30 orders to establish baseline metrics. You might discover that order review takes 25 seconds, label creation takes 45 seconds, and tracking upload takes 20 seconds—totaling 90 seconds per order. For 100 daily orders, that’s 150 minutes of processing time that automation could reduce to under 10 minutes.

Identify your highest-pain areas. Perhaps inventory synchronization causes the most problems, with 5-8 overselling incidents monthly. Or maybe tracking upload is inconsistent, threatening your eBay Top Rated status. Prioritize automation efforts on the areas causing the most operational pain or financial loss.

Phase 2: Platform Selection and Integration

Choose an order management system that aligns with your specific needs and integrates seamlessly with your current platforms. Key selection criteria include:

  • Platform coverage: Does it support all your sales channels? (eBay, Amazon, Walmart, Shopify, etc.)
  • Real-time sync capability: How frequently does it update inventory? (Every 5 minutes, 15 minutes, hourly?)
  • Carrier integrations: Does it connect with your preferred shipping carriers and provide discounted rates?
  • Workflow customization: Can you create custom rules matching your business logic?
  • Exception handling: How does it flag and route problematic orders?
  • Scalability: Will it handle your growth from 100 to 500+ daily orders without performance degradation?
  • Cost structure: Is pricing based on order volume, number of listings, or platform access?

Phase 4: Testing, Refinement, and Team Training

Never launch automation at full scale immediately. Start with a 7-14 day testing period processing a subset of orders (20-30% of volume) through automated workflows while manually processing the remainder as backup.

During testing, monitor these metrics daily:

  • Order processing time: Are automated orders actually processing faster than manual?
  • Error rate: How many automated orders have issues? (Wrong carrier, incorrect tracking upload, inventory sync failures)
  • Exception handling accuracy: Are workflow rules flagging the right orders for manual review?
  • Inventory sync reliability: Are stock levels updating correctly across all platforms?
  • Customer communication quality: Are automated messages appropriate and timely?

Expect to refine workflows 3-5 times during the testing period. You might discover that international orders need longer handling time buffers, or that your carrier selection rule chooses incorrectly for packages between 12-16oz. Each iteration improves accuracy until automated processing matches or exceeds manual quality.

Team training is equally critical. Staff who previously processed orders manually need to understand:

  1. How automation works: What the system does automatically vs what requires human intervention
  2. Exception queue monitoring: How to review and resolve flagged orders efficiently
  3. Override procedures: When and how to manually adjust automated decisions
  4. Troubleshooting common issues: What to do when inventory sync fails or carrier API is temporarily down
  5. Performance monitoring: Which metrics to track to ensure automation maintains quality

Invest 4-6 hours in hands-on training sessions where team members process orders using the new system with supervision. This prevents the panicked “the system isn’t working!” calls that arise when staff encounter normal exception handling for the first time.

Neglecting Inventory Buffer Stock

Real-time inventory sync is remarkably fast—typically updating across platforms in 30-60 seconds. However, that 30-60 second window creates a small risk of simultaneous purchases when inventory hits zero. Two buyers on different platforms might both purchase your last unit within the sync window, creating an overselling situation even with automation.

The fix is buffer stock settings. Instead of listing actual inventory on all platforms, list 5-10% below your real quantity. If you have 100 units in your warehouse, list 90-95 units across all channels. This buffer absorbs the small sync delay, virtually eliminating overselling during simultaneous purchases.

Buffer stock becomes especially important during high-traffic events like Black Friday, Prime Day, or your own promotional campaigns. During these periods, increase your buffer to 10-15% to account for the higher probability of simultaneous purchases. The small opportunity cost of conservative inventory listing is vastly outweighed by avoiding overselling disasters during your highest-revenue periods.

Error Rate Reduction

Automation’s hidden value lies in error prevention. Manual processing creates 2-5% error rates in typical operations—wrong shipping addresses, incorrect item picks, missed tracking uploads, or inventory sync failures. Each error costs money in customer service time, refund processing, reshipment, or lost sales from overselling.

Track error metrics before and after automation:

  • Overselling incidents: How often do you sell items that are actually out of stock? (Target: <0.5% of orders with automation)
  • Shipping errors: Wrong carrier selection, incorrect service level, or invalid addresses (Target: <1% of shipments)
  • Tracking upload failures: Orders shipped without tracking uploaded to marketplace (Target: <0.5% of orders)
  • Customer communication gaps: Orders without confirmation or shipping notifications sent (Target: 0% with automation)

Calculate the financial impact of error reduction. If manual operations generated 10 overselling incidents monthly at $30 average recovery cost (rush shipping from alternative supplier), that’s $300 monthly in preventable costs. If automation reduces overselling to 1 incident monthly, you save $270 monthly ($3,240 annually) from this single error category.

Add shipping error reduction (5 monthly errors @ $15 average cost = $75 saved monthly), tracking upload improvement (preventing potential eBay performance issues worth $100+ in lost sales), and total error-prevention value reaches $400-500 monthly—$4,800-6,000 annually.

Scalability Metrics

The most significant automation benefit is scalability without proportional resource increases. Manual operations scale linearly—doubling order volume requires doubling processing staff. Automation scales sub-linearly—doubling order volume requires minimal additional resources.

Measure scalability by tracking orders processed per staff hour before and after automation. Manual operations might achieve 30-40 orders processed per staff hour. Automated operations reach 200-300 orders per staff hour, a 5-7x improvement. This means a single person with automation can handle the order volume that previously required 5-7 people manually.

Project your scalability capacity: If you currently process 200 monthly orders in 10 staff hours (20 orders per hour manually), automation enabling 200 orders per hour allows you to scale to 2,000 monthly orders within the same 10 staff hours. That’s 10x growth without hiring additional processing staff—a game-changing advantage for ambitious sellers.
